5 doc sacked for apathy, poor conduct
LUCKNOW, June 4 -- The Uttar Pradesh government has dismissed five doctors posted at the Bachhrawan Community Health Centre (CHC) in Rae Bareli district following repeated complaints of negligence and unprofessional conduct.
Deputy CM Brajesh Pathak on Tuesday directed the removal of Dr Neelima Arya, Dr Anju Verma, Dr Manish Kumar, Dr Prashant Kumar, and Dr Abhilasha Bhardwaj for consistently failing to perform their duties and showing apathy towards patients. The directive was issued to Parth Sarthi Sen Sharma, principal secretary, health department.
The decision follows an unannounced inspection conducted on May 30 by the additional director, Lucknow division. The inspection confirmed that several complaints were valid, prompting swift administrative action, Pathak said.
Superintendent of Bachhrawan CHC, Dr Anil Kumar, has been transferred to Ballia and issued a chargesheet. Departmental proceedings have also been initiated against him.
Additionally, Dr Indrabhushan Jaiswal is facing departmental action for prolonged unauthorised absence without notification.
In another case, two radiologists, Dr Sandeep Kumar and Dr Brijesh Yadav, have been suspended for failing to report to their new postings. Dr Kumar, transferred from the Gauriganj District Combined Hospital (Amethi) to Ballia on January 3, 2025, did not join duty. Dr Yadav, transferred to Hardoi District Hospital on January 21, 2021, also remains absent.
